Configuring IMS
This chapter provides guidance to database administrators (DBAs) who want to use IMS Configuration Manager for z/OS to manage IMS resources such as programs, transactions, and database definitions in test/development systems without the necessity of running an online change (MODBLKS gen) or an IMS sysgen. The IBM IMS Configuration Manager for z/OS is a tool that enables Database Analysts to analyze, modify, and deploy IMS resources and parameters1.
